Hi there, is it possible to add to pie menus via right-clicking the breadcrumb menus (menu items which lead to further menu items)?
For example, I’m trying to add Select > Select Similar… or Vertex > Merge Vertices… Both of those lead to further menu entries. I can add all the sub items of those menus manually via right-clicking or doing a regular similar menu, but that has proven to be pretty tedious.
I’d like to get a pie menu entry which has the parent level, where upon selecting it leads to the children. As of now, right-clicking on the parent menu item (like Mesh > Normals… or any breadcrumb menu) and selecting “Pie Menu Editor” leads to “Can’t Add This Widget”.
This is on the May 19th build of Blender 2.8 and Pie Menu Editor 1.15.20. Thanks!
